Island Destinations Launches New Cuba Itineraries, Agent Loyalty Program

Havana, Cuba // Photo by Joe Pike

Island Destinations (ID) recently hosted its 2016 Luxury Travel Forum at New York City’s St. Regis Hotel, unveiling its 2016 Travelers Collection brochure along with a new travel agent loyalty program titled 2016 ULTIMATE Reward Program and exciting new travel experiences through ID’s new ULTIMATE Itineraries – Cuba. 

The gala evening is just the first of a 13-city tour for agents and professionals presented by ID Travel Group throughout key cities in the U.S. and Canada including stops in Chicago, Los Angeles, Vancouver and Boston.
 
The company welcomed 15 new properties to the luxury brochure, including the Gansevoort Dominican Republic Playa Imbert, Albany Bahamas, Baoase Luxury Resort in Curacao and Port Ferdinand Luxury Resort & Residences in Barbados to name a few. The brochure comprises more than 100 resorts, hotels and villas, with the following destinations represented: Asia, Middle East, Maldives, Seychelles, Hawaii, Fiji, French Polynesia, Central America, Mexico, Bermuda, The Bahamas and other Caribbean destinations, including the new addition of Cuba.
 
Announced at the event was the addition of Cuba to the ID ULTIMATE Itineraries division. ID Travel Group has invested substantially in designing full-time people-to-people exchanges for travelers to experience the addictive charm of Cubans and their proud culture. The program features exclusively planned visits to private homes and businesses in Havana and Trinidad de Cuba for a unique and rich experience on the unspoiled island.

Island Destinations COO Laurie Palumbo also introduced a new rewards program in addition to the longstanding Celebrating You program. The 2016 ULTIMATE Reward Program will launch next year, but any trips booked in 2015 will count towards the program. Tiered into four levels, luxury travel professionals have the opportunity to earn rewards ranging from complimentary FAM trips, extra two percent commission during agents’ birthday month, up to $2,500 gift cards, air credits and more.
